Eight Mid-Prairie speech groups advance to state contest
Jan. 24, 2022 9:27 am
Ten Mid-Prairie Large Group Speech groups competed Saturday, Jan. 22 at Montezuma High School for the Iowa High School Speech Association's District Large Group Speech Contest.
Eight of the 10 groups earned Division 1 ratings, with the other two groups earning Division 2 ratings.
The groups earning a division 1 rating will now advance to IHSSA State Large Group Contest at Kennedy High School on Saturday, Feb. 5.
